(REUTERS) – The men’s 20 kilometres race walk world record was broken for the second time in a week last Sunday when Japan’s Yusuke Suzuki set a new mark at the Asian Race Walking Championships.Exactly a week after Frenchman Yohann Diniz set a mark of 1:17:02 in Arles, the 27-year-old Suzuki shaved almost half a minute off it, to finish in a time of 1:16:36 in his hometown of Nomi, Ishikawa Prefecture.
Suzuki, a renowned fast starter, blasted away from the outset, covering the first six kilometres in 22:53 and going through the halfway mark in a national 10-kilometre record of 38:05.
His blistering pace dropped off slightly with around four kilometres to go, but he finished strongly, securing his third Asian title, after victories in 2010 and 2013.
